Ross Barkley could be set to return to Everton, according to a report from CBS Sports journalist Ben Jacobs.

Chelsea are believed to be keen for the 28-year-old to move on this summer, with Aston Villa also offered the opportunity to resign the midfielder.

Jacobs adds that Blues boss Frank Lampard is an admirer of Barkley and sees him as a player with "huge potential".

In other transfer news, Sky Sports News states that Everton remain interested in Burnley forward Maxwel Cornet.

Previous rumours speculate that the Club had a loan offer rejected by the Championship side.

While negotiations appear to be ongoing, the broadcaster adds that a deal for the 25-year-old must suit Lampard and Director of Football Kevin Thelwell.

Finally, the Daily Mail reports that rumoured Blues transfer target Emmanuel Dennis is attracting interest from other Premier League sides.

The Nigerian had been linked with a switch to Goodison Park earlier this transfer window, but newly promoted Nottingham Forrest are now believed to be eager to sign the Watford forward.
